System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 一种时钟监控电路以及方法技术_技高网

一种时钟监控电路以及方法技术

技术编号:42388576 阅读:8 留言:0更新日期:2024-08-16 16:14
本发明专利技术涉及一种时钟监控电路以及方法,所述监控电路用监控时钟运行过程中时钟是否丢失,频率是否产生异常,包括:监控器使能单元,用于监控时钟启动与关闭;参考时钟选择单元,用于选择参考时钟源;参考时钟范围选择单元,进一步选择电路检测到错误的时间;时钟丢失探测单元,用于探测时钟是否丢失;对待测时钟目标进行监控过程中,在参考时钟分频前设置一个时钟门控,在测试时钟使能、监控器使能,且测试时钟有效信号都有效时;同时利用参考时钟范围选择单元,完成了参考时钟的准备,接下来到时钟丢失探测单元,其高电平信号1值在寄存器转递,当丢失时钟或频率异常时,该高电平信号不会传递,用于检测时钟是否丢失。

【技术实现步骤摘要】

本专利技术涉及集成电路,尤其是指一种时钟监控电路以及方法


技术介绍

1、随着智能可穿戴设备、智能硬件的普及以及物联网的兴起,soc芯片在消费电子、工业控制、医疗设备以及人工智能等领域得到了广泛应用,随之而来的是soc芯片应用环境越来越恶劣,导致对soc芯片的时钟提出了越来越高的要求。

2、现有对soc芯片的时钟监控方法:一、soc芯片的通过设置高低频时钟源模块,然后使用高频时钟去检测低频率时钟,从而监控其时钟。二、

3、根据当前参考时钟信号和当前测试时钟信号的计数监控结果,生成停止测试信号;各个测试时钟信号之间即可实现切换,提高中央处理器的性能表现,并且电路设计简单,功耗较小。

4、采用现有的第一时钟监控方法,会有以下缺点:只能采取高频时钟去监控低频信号,当参考时钟频率低于测试时钟的频率时,就无法实现其监控功能。

5、采用现有的第二类测试方法,会有以下缺点:设计结构比较复杂,需要两组计数器计数,再根据计数器比较结构进行判断,最终给出监控结果。


技术实现思路

1、为解决上述技术问题,本专利技术的一种时钟监控电路,所述监控电路用监控时钟运行过程中时钟是否丢失,频率是否产生异常,包括:监控器使能单元,用于监控时钟启动与关闭;参考时钟选择单元,用于选择参考时钟源;参考时钟范围选择单元,进一步选择电路检测到错误的时间;

2、时钟丢失探测单元,用于探测时钟是否丢失;对待测时钟目标进行监控过程中,在参考时钟分频前设置一个时钟门控,在测试时钟使能、监控器使能,且测试时钟有效信号都有效时;同时利用参考时钟范围选择单元,完成了参考时钟的准备,接下来到时钟丢失探测单元,其高电平信号1值在寄存器转递,当丢失时钟或频率异常时,该高电平信号不会传递,用于检测时钟是否丢失。

3、在本专利技术的一个实施例中,所述监控电路还包括门控时钟单元、n位分频器单元、3位计数器单元、结论单元;所述的门控时钟单元,节约整个监控器电路的功耗;其使能端e接入监控器使能单元,其中接收信息包括测试时钟有效、测试时钟监控使能、测试时钟使能,门控时钟单元输入端ck与参考时钟选择单元之间相连,其参考时钟选择单元中包括不同的参考时钟源,门控时钟单元输出端q接入n位分频器单元。

4、在本专利技术的一个实施例中,n位分频器单元,灵活控制电路检测到错误的时间;且n位分频器单元输入端,接收门控时钟单元发出系统时钟,分频为固定时间间隔的脉冲信号ref_clk_div,而后输出作为3位计数器单元的时钟源。

5、在本专利技术的一个实施例中,结论单元,用于标志信号的置位以及清除。

6、在本专利技术的还提供一种时钟监控方法,包括如下步骤:

7、步骤s1:测试时钟使能、监控器使能,且测试时钟有效信号同时有效时,打开时钟ref_clk_div,即在时钟运行过程中,对时钟进行监控;

8、步骤s2:ref_clk_div可以作为3位计数器的时钟源,当计数器计数满时输出为低电平信号;

9、步骤s3:高电平信号值1,在寄存器间进行传递,只有当计数满时,高电平传递信号才被复位成低电平。如果此时丢失测试时钟,高电平传递信号将维持低电平,当时钟丢失探测单元检测到该高电平传递信号为低电平时,再经过一个完整计数周期,test_clk_det信号将置高;

10、步骤s4:最后、将test_clk_det信号送入结论模块,csr_err信号置高,写1清零。

11、本专利技术的上述技术方案相比现有技术具有以下优点:

12、本专利技术所述的时钟监控电路,设计简单且设有多组参考时钟选择,实现时钟监控的频率全面兼顾,形成参考时钟可控、时钟探测可控、较为灵活的时钟监控电路。

本文档来自技高网...

【技术保护点】

1.一种时钟监控电路,所述监控电路用监控时钟运行过程中时钟是否丢失,频率是否产生异常,其特征在于,包括:监控器使能单元,用于监控时钟启动与关闭;参考时钟选择单元,用于选择参考时钟源;参考时钟范围选择单元,进一步选择电路检测到错误的时间

2.根据权利要求1所述的时钟监控电路,其特征在于:所述监控电路还包括门控时钟单元、N位分频器单元、3位计数器单元、结论单元;所述的门控时钟单元,节约整个监控器电路的功耗;其使能端E接入监控器使能单元,门控时钟单元输入端CK与参考时钟选择单元之间相连,门控时钟单元输出端Q接入N位分频器单元。

3.根据权利要求2所述的时钟监控电路,其特征在于:N位分频器单元,灵活控制电路检测到错误的时间;且N位分频器单元输入端,接收门控时钟单元发出系统时钟,分频为固定时间间隔的脉冲信号REF_CLK_DIV,而后输出作为3位计数器单元的时钟源。

4.根据权利要求2所述的时钟监控电路,其特征在于:结论单元,用于标志信号的置位以及清除。

5.一种时钟监控方法,其特征在于,包括如下步骤:

【技术特征摘要】

1.一种时钟监控电路,所述监控电路用监控时钟运行过程中时钟是否丢失,频率是否产生异常,其特征在于,包括:监控器使能单元,用于监控时钟启动与关闭;参考时钟选择单元,用于选择参考时钟源;参考时钟范围选择单元,进一步选择电路检测到错误的时间

2.根据权利要求1所述的时钟监控电路,其特征在于:所述监控电路还包括门控时钟单元、n位分频器单元、3位计数器单元、结论单元;所述的门控时钟单元,节约整个监控器电路的功耗;其使能端e接入监控器使能单元,门控时钟单元输入端ck与参考时...

【专利技术属性】
技术研发人员:鲍宜鹏蒋和全傅建军杨晓刚苗韵
申请(专利权)人:中科芯集成电路有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1